About the Author

Clare Churcher is currently a senior lecturer in the Department of Applied Computing at Lincoln University, New Zealand. She holds a degree in physics with first class honors and completed a Ph.D in physics at the University of Canterbury, New Zealand. She has done postdoctoral research in the Cavendish Laboratory at the University of Cambridge, England. Clare s research interests are in the management and visualization of data especially for scientific research. She has a background in database design, and has taught programming, analysis and design of information systems, and database management at undergraduate level, as well as software engineering and scientific visualization at post graduate level.

What this book is: It's a guide to learn how to design databases. Expect to learn new ways of thinking about the data you have and how to anticipate future data requirements. You'll also learn the kinds of questions you should ask in order to get an understanding of how the data will be used and what other data might be helpful.What it is not: Don't expect to learn much about any specific Database software. It won't teach you much SQL, Microsoft Access, or any other Database software. (There are some section that bring up certain areas of these topics and basic Database Querying is discussed, but it's far from being in depth.)The majority of the book explains how a database can be designed so that it match the needs of most clients, and how to anticipate the future needs of a client. It discussions the relationships between data and how to maintain those relationships. It highlights common mistakes in database design that can add unintended limitations and shows alternate ways of designing the same databases to allow the data freedom to grow.I purchased this book for two reasons. This book offers a great introduction to database design for complete beginners (like myself). The author uses a number of simple real-world examples to explain the core concepts of data modeling and database design, with just enough implementation details in generic SQL to help it all make sense and ground it in a real world context. I understand the basics of database features and functionality, but I needed a book to help me understand how to tie it all together. I have the kindle version of this book, and if I did it over, I'd get the physical book (I'll keep my eye out for when the 2nd edition comes out!), but I found it to be very helpful.The author takes a step by step approach to understanding database design, starting out with a "BAD" model and showing how to improve it along the way. I have found by sampling other books that the biggest problems she avoids is becoming too application specific (she does some of it, but makes a real effort to only do so when necessary to illustrate), and using "standard" examples. She does use some standard examples, but also gets out of the "company X" box, and uses scientific experiments education-related and "sports club" examples as well. I would have liked her (or ANYONE) to address the hobbyist perspective (collectibles), but of the ones I've sampled, her book definitely used the broadest set of possible "use cases".
